The most plentiful proteins in the axon are the proteins forming the microtubules, neurofilaments and actin filaments ( microfilaments). Proteins and other substances must be provided by the synthetic apparatus in the cell body and transported along the axon.

Metabolic activity (biosynthesis) in axons is limited (there are no ribosomes, endoplasmic reticulum, golgi body). Most of the projecting neurons send axon collaterals into the local neuronal circuits, some of the neurons of local circuits send axons collateral toward more distant structures – no distinct functional difference between the two classes of neurons. It passes into initial segment, which differs from the next part of axon in the special functional properties of its membrane (low threshold – high excitability due to densely packed Na +-VGCs). The axon arises from the soma (or sometimes from a dendrite) in a specialized region called the axon hillock. Interneurons (neurons of the local circuits) – short axons with side branches in the vicinity of the cell body (up to several mm) usually smaller cell bodies, lower amount of cytoplasm, less organelles.Projecting neurons – long axon with terminal branching (several mm in length up to about 1 m) usually larger cell bodies + numerous cytoplasmic organelles.They have a high variability of branching pattern and extent (characteristic for individual neuronal types): The axon is the long projection of a nerve that can reach a length of tenths of centimeters, that conveys electrical impulses from the dendrites/soma of the neuron to the next neuron.
